What education do you need to become an e-commerce director?

What degree do you need to be an e-commerce director?

The most common degree for e-commerce directors is bachelor's degree, with 71% of e-commerce directors earning that degree. The second and third most common degree levels are master's degree degree at 17% and master's degree degree at 7%.
  • Bachelor's, 71%
  • Master's, 17%
  • Associate, 7%
  • Doctorate, 2%
  • Other Degrees, 3%

What should I major in to become an e-commerce director?

You should major in business to become an e-commerce director. 26% of e-commerce directors major in business. Other common majors for an e-commerce director include marketing and computer science.

Average e-commerce director salary by education level

According to our data, e-commerce directors with a Master's degree earn the highest average salary, at $157,037 annually. E-commerce directors with a Doctorate degree earn an average annual salary of $148,206.
E-commerce director education levelE-commerce director salary
Master's Degree$157,037
High School Diploma or Less$105,324
Bachelor's Degree$138,576
Doctorate Degree$148,206
Some College/ Associate Degree$105,241
